Output ef1c66e23f129847780ea6a08b43746cfd2743da4e4dd16780424d4cf774703d:1

value
26140000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 467932fb5b5d89d5192cecc3b40d0b3cd7c014e6 OP_EQUALVERIFY OP_CHECKSIG
address
17RdVVZxjjorar5PE8PiwvJw5racvAZa5z
transaction
ef1c66e23f129847780ea6a08b43746cfd2743da4e4dd16780424d4cf774703d
spent
true